Melhus Station (Norwegian: Melhus stasjon) is a railway station in the village of Melhus in the municipality of Melhus in Trøndelag county, Norway. The station is located on the Dovre Line, about 21 kilometres (13 mi) south of Trondheim Central Station (Trondheim S) and about 531 kilometres (330 mi) north of Oslo Central Station (Oslo S). The station sits at an elevation of 24 metres (79 ft) above sea level. It is served by local trains to Røros Station. The station was opened 1993 and is somewhat south of the old station in Melhus.[1]
